How to Answer: When starting a new job, what are steps you've taken to develop a 30, 60, and 90-day plan for yourself?

Advice and answer examples written specifically for a Stryker job interview.

  • 31. When starting a new job, what are steps you've taken to develop a 30, 60, and 90-day plan for yourself?

      How to Answer

      According to their career site, Stryker offers a robust corporate-wide onboarding program. On top of that, local locations also add to that orientation and initial training for staff. Putting the onus back on you, your interviewer wants to hear how you have planned your own goals for orientating to a new job in hopes that you have a similar type plan if you emerge as their top candidate. As you prepare for your interview with Stryker, you want to take the time to read once again through the job description and think of the important milestones and goals you will have for yourself as a new employee there.

      Answer Example

      "It's certainly been a long time since I've joined a new company, but the important things to accomplish in the first three months on any job involve people, duties, and processes. If I were to join this amazing team at Stryker, goal one in the first 30 days would be to meet and greet with all internal and external players I will be collaborating with on a regular basis. Starting to build rapport and develop winning relationships is important to me and something I would prioritize in this role. From there, I hope to be up to speed on all things Stryker in my first two months on the job. By working with mentors and training with my new colleagues, seeing the big picture of our work would be important to me. Last, by the end of my first three months here, I would expect to be up and running on my own in my day-to-day duties. I think it takes time to get comfortable and my ability to learn, adapt, and retain information would be a big asset if I were to join this team."

      Anonymous Interview Answers with Professional Feedback

      Anonymous Answer

      "¢ Attend and complete training on sales strategy, processes, products and referral patterns

      "¢ Master product knowledge.

      "¢ Develop initial territory business plan and understand current territory opportunities

      "¢ Orientation- meet with other representatives and see cases and patient interaction throughout the country

      "¢ Attend at least one cadaver lab for anatomy knowledge baseline"

      Lauren's Feedback

      It appears you copy and pasted from your resume. Ensure you respond to this question carefully.
      "When starting a new position, I create milestones from myself. I survey the initial business territory plan and understand its current baseline. I then devise a strategy to boost processes and referral patterns. Due to my years within this industry, I can get a strong sense of where I need to be intellectually by a 30, 60, and 90 day period. I jot my milestones into my calendar and create a running task list while I am on the job to fulfill my goals."
